Daslehra

Daslehra is a village located in Jhanduta tehsil of Bilaspur district in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 60km away from district headquarter Jhanduta. Jhanduta is the sub-district headquarter of Daslehra village. As per 2009 stats, Daslehra village is also a gram panchayat.

About Daslehra

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Daslehra is 019285. The village spans a total geographical area of 24.6 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 174030. Talai is nearest town to Daslehra village for all major economic activities.

When it comes to local governance, Daslehra village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Jhanduta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Hamirpur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Daslehra

Below is a concise population overview of Daslehra as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 151 72 79
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 16 7 9
Scheduled Castes (SC) 10 4 6
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 125 64 61
Illiterate Population 26 8 18

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Daslehra village:

  • The total population of Daslehra village is around 151, including approximately 72 males and 79 females, with a sex ratio of 1097 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 16 children aged 0–6 years in Daslehra village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Daslehra village has 10 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Daslehra village is about 82.78%, with male literacy at 88.89% and female literacy at 77.22%.
  • There are around 40 households in Daslehra village.

Connectivity of Daslehra

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Daslehra. As per the 2011 stats, Daslehra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
